6.0-magnitude earthquake hits Southern Philippines

An earthquake of 6.0 magnitude hit Southern Philippines on Sunday at 12:22 pm (0422 GMT) with an epicenter plotted two kilometers east of Magsaysay in Mindanao.

Civil defense officials reported strong shaking in the region, but no immediate reports of casualties or damage.

The disturbance was recorded at a depth of 24.6 kilometers.
